On Mon, 18 Nov 2013 14:46:46 +0100 Laszlo Nagy wrote: > I just started rewritting my project from python 2 to python 3. I > noticed that there are these new parameter and return value annotations. > I have docstrings everywhere in my project, but I plan to convert many > of them into annotations. The question is: what kind of auto documenting > system should I use for this? Previously I have used Sphinx. Is it okay > to use that for python 3 source code? Is there a better alternative? The Python docs on http://docs.python.org/3/ are generated using Sphinx so it seems OK to do so for Python 3... ;) Johannes
